I recently got a copy of Hitman 2 for my PC, reluctantly.  I remember playing the demo of the first Hitman on my PC a few years back, and loved it.  I've seen some commercials for this sequel, but as commercials tend to do, they alter the image of what this game really is.  Cars zooming through gates, boats, explosions... all cutscenes were used in the commercial and really made me think this was just gunna be a stupid action game.

Good thing I was wrong!  The main point of each mission is to assassainate your target, whoever that may be. (your employers targets will vary, and you don't care why they want that person dead, you're in it for the cash.)  
But to get to your target, and how you do him in is where the game shines.

Are you going to just run into his mansion and shoot it out with all the guards?, and there sure are alot more of them then there are of you!  Or perhaps kill one lone patrolling guard outside, take his outfit, and gain entrance to his mansion with everybody else thinking you're a guard.  The way you do in your target can also be stealthy or just a plain simple shooting.   Once you've gained entrance to his room, and he's all alone.. you can hit the sneak button and tip toe your way behind him, and strangle him to death or slit his throat.   or take a less suspicious approach, and put in some poisonous fogu blowfish meat in his sushi!    

Extremely fun and the number of ways to accomplish each of the 25 or so missions adds many many hours of gameplay and experimentation.  Anybody played this series? I believe the 3rd installment just hit stores, so i'm sure SOMEBODY here has played one of the games.
